After their mother's death in a car accident when they were only five, the twins Dimitri and Dante were raised by their stepfather, Frank. He didn't cope well with the death of his wife, neglecting the twins. The boys survived hunger, loss, and silence the best they could. Then one bad week-a fight, an arrest-lands them in a police station, where they learn the truth: they still have family. And that family lives in Italy. ... Follow along to figure out how they react and how they handle being with a big family. How they handle being cared for.
